So I went to the health food store  to stock up on some gluten-free snacks today. The lady working there told me that I should only buy grass-fed beef, as the grains that the regular steer eat will gluten me.  Any logic to this? i did have regular steak the other night with no effects.

No. No logic. If your " meat" was full of what you ate, my son would look like pizza inside. Food is broken down and digested and changed into skin, hair, etc or usedas energy.

bartfull Rising Star

What you WILL get with grass-fed beef though, is meat from a healthier animal. It is also more likely that grass-fed beef hasn't been fed hormones and antibiotics.
